Hi, welcome to the rotation.

Quick heads-up: the Tidewell branch-sweeper bot runs nightly and deletes branches with no commits in 90 days. It pings owners twice first. If someone reports a branch vanishing, check the sweeper's exemption list before blaming the bot. The exemption list and restore steps live on the wiki page.

operations page: https://confluence.lumiclabs.internal/projects/display/browse/projects/b6be

**Q: Who owns the Ebbline tide widget?**

A: The Harborworks team. Prediction data comes from the internal Lunastream feed; don't swap sources without their sign-off. Cache TTL is 6 hours, set in widget.conf. Breakages usually trace to feed schema changes. For anything beyond config tweaks, contact the owning team directly.

alerts address for kafof-bagag: kasael@olvarqdyn.corp

## Spare Parts Run – Kelvar Ridge Station

Heads up: the crate of pump seals and relay boards for Kelvar Ridge goes out Thursday with the Bluepine courier. Pack it with the usual foam inserts — the road up there is rough. The courier must follow the confidential hand-over instruction below.

drop instructions, tagef-faweg: the wenax novmir courier leaves the tammir ledger at gate 6507 under passcode 506938

Welcome, plugin authors! Quailgate scans package registries for typo-squatting lookalikes, and your detector plugins extend its ruleset. Submit plugins through the Fenwick review queue; they run sandboxed with no network access. To test against the encrypted sample corpus locally, unlock the corpus archive with the recovery passphrase provided below.

vault phrase of tahog-yahop = rusdor-casath-rusix-feniel-holmir-briael-gormir-soriel-aldath-quenwyn-fraax-tamael-gilok-kasox